86 gt pcv valve location?
hi this is my first mustang and i cant locate the pcv valve.....please help

Re: 86 gt pcv valve location?
Bookmark autozone.com (I don't like them but their website rocks with info)
On your 1986 FORD MUSTANG, the PCV VALVE is: UNDER HOOD, CENTER, UPPER ENGINE AREA, MOUNTED IN REAR OF INTAKE MANIFOLD PS: you're gonna need a flashlite.
